What an implant in fact replaces

A dental implant does not replace the entire tooth in one piece. Consider it as a three‑part system. The titanium or zirconia dental implant replaces the root. An abutment connects the implant to the noticeable crown. The crown simulates the all-natural tooth fit and color. When a patient requires to replace a number of teeth, we can link multiple implants to a bridge, or we can anchor a complete arch prosthesis utilizing a small number of implants.

Modern implants integrate with bone through a procedure called osseointegration. Under the microscopic lense, bone cells expand right as much as the implant surface, creating a secure mechanical bond. Done correctly, that bond can last years. Done inadequately, it can bring about early loosening, gum swelling, or bone loss. The difference normally lies in case option, medical precision, and exactly how the individual heals and keeps the area.

Who qualifies and that needs a plan B

Most healthy and balanced grownups receive implants, yet there are side cases and timing concerns. Cigarette smokers can see higher failing prices, specifically if they continue cigarette smoking throughout recovery. Individuals with uncontrolled diabetic issues face slower healing and better risk of infection. Medicines that impact bone metabolic rate, such as certain osteoporosis drugs, raise questions concerning surgical timing and method. Radiation treatment to the jaw changes composition and blood supply, and needs sychronisation with clinical teams.

Bone quantity is one more gatekeeper. The jaw naturally redesigns after tooth loss, frequently shrinking by 25 percent in size throughout the initial year. That can leave the ridge too slim or too low to approve a basic dental implant. In those cases, we may rebuild with grafting, use much shorter or narrower implants, or alter the prosthetic plan. A skilled dental implants periodontist will gauge in three measurements before assuring end results. A general dental professional with sophisticated training or an aesthetic dentist might manage simple situations, then collaborate with a professional when bone or periodontal conditions become complex.

The first examination, done right

A thorough seek advice from is greater than a glance and a fee quote. Anticipate a review of medical history, a periodontal examination, and a bite analysis. The dental practitioner will look for energetic degeneration or gum disease, considering that implants do not like irritated areas. A cone‑beam CT check (CBCT) supplies the 3D map, revealing nerve positions, sinus makeup, and bone density. Designs or electronic scans of your teeth assist intend exactly how the final crown will bite and look.

I usually develop the conversation around goals and constraints. Some people desire a same‑day short-lived since they talk in public or can't do without a front tooth. Others focus on the most sturdy long‑term strategy or the most economical course. It is reasonable to request for at least two therapy pathways, with pros, cons, amount of time, and costs. Extractions and website preparation

Many dental implant trips begin with a stopping working tooth. Timing the extraction issues. For a fractured molar with infection, I prefer to remove the tooth, tidy the website extensively, and place graft product to maintain quantity. For a healthy site after trauma or a restorable root crack without infection, instant implant placement may get on the table. Ahead teeth, we deal with the periodontal line as sacred. A slim face bone wall implies any type of surgical bump or poor positioning can decline the periodontal and show steel at the margin. This is where a cosmetic dental practitioner or periodontist with soft tissue know-how gains their keep.

Grafting arrays from a tiny socket preservation, which frequently recovers in 8 to twelve weeks, to a lot more robust lateral ridge enhancements that can take 4 to six months before dental implant positioning. Sinus lifts for top molars, either inner or side home window, include height when the sinus flooring sits as well low. The very best graft is the one that fixes the precise loss pattern you have, not the largest one on the menu.

Surgical placement: the millimeters matter

Implant surgical procedure has become gentler. With good planning, several cases use a guide that regulates angle and deepness. That does not remove the craft. It makes certain uniformity. We select dental implant size and length based on bone envelope, neighboring origins, and prosthetic demands. A front tooth could utilize a 3.3 to 4.3 mm size dental implant to preserve gum architecture. A molar usually takes a wider platform to deal with chewing forces. I care about three measurements as long as any type of numbers on the box: the range from the crest to the very first string, the apico‑coronal position relative to the intended crown margin, and the density of face bone after placement. The last one is the insurance plan versus future recession.

Pain is generally small. Most patients inform me they needed over‑the‑counter painkiller for a day or two. Swelling heights around day 2 or three, then tapers. If your job is public dealing with, prepare for 3 to 5 days prior to you feel video camera ready, a lot more if a sinus lift or huge graft became part of the plan.

Healing and osseointegration

Osseointegration is not a misconception, but it does not happen over night. In dense lower jaw bone, we may bring back a dental implant in roughly eight to ten weeks. In softer upper jaw bone, twelve to sixteen weeks is a lot more regular. Systemic health, implanting type, and implant surface all push the timeline. During recovery, the objective is stability. If a short-lived crown is connected too early and overloaded, micromovement can interfere with the bone user interface. That is why we sometimes supply a removable short-lived or an adhered resin provisionary on adjacent teeth, particularly in the front where looks issue during healing.

Here is a basic way to think of it. The implant requirements peaceful time to marry the bone. Chew on the other side, avoid sticky foods, and maintain the area tidy without overbrushing the medical website. Your dental clinic group must give you a created plan. Comply with it.

Designing the final tooth

When the dental implant examinations stable, we capture the placement and the periodontal form for the lab. Today, electronic impressions with scan bodies reduce gag reflexes and improve precision. Labs use that data to mill or publish the abutment and crown. Options matter. A titanium joint is strong and kind to cells. A zirconia joint can be shaded to better conceal under thin periodontals in the aesthetic area. Monolithic zirconia crowns endure bruxing, while layered ceramics supply realistic translucency for front teeth.

Shade matching is part scientific research, part art. Office lighting lies. A shade image with a reference tab and a polarized filter helps. For a solitary front tooth, I sometimes arrange a customized shade session at the lab so a service technician can aesthetically contrast under natural light. Little information like incisal translucency or pale fad lines make the crown go away in the smile.

The timeline most individuals experience

Patients ask for a clear timeline. Variants exist, but a common series for a simple single dental implant appear like this:

    Consultation with CBCT and electronic scans. If periodontal disease or decay exists, treat those first. Extraction and outlet graft if required. Healing for eight to twelve weeks. Implant positioning, typically a 30 to 60 minute see for a solitary site. Osseointegration for 2 to 4 months, depending on bone and location. Impression or digital scan for the joint and crown. Delivery of the last crown and bite adjustment.

If we can put the dental implant quickly at removal and offer a momentary, the timeline shortens. If a sinus lift or ridge augmentation is needed, anticipate included months. Clients who intend around traveling, weddings, or specialist commitments must integrate in buffers. Recovering biology, not the schedule, sets the pace.

Same day teeth: when speed aids and when it hurts

Immediate loading belongs. Complete arch cases typically profit since numerous implants splinted by an inflexible provisional disperse forces. The patient leaves with a repaired smile and avoids a removable denture during recovery. For solitary implants, immediate temporization can form periodontal tissue in the front, however only when primary stability is exceptional and occlusal forces can be reduced. The https://jsbin.com/?html,output threat of pushing the envelope is very early failure. My regulation is simple. If security and bite enable it, immediate temporization can help. If they do not, a conservative strategy saves time later.

Maintenance that keeps implants out of trouble

Implants do not decay, but the bordering tissue can irritate and the bone can decline. Peri‑implant mucositis is reversible gum swelling around an implant. Peri‑implantitis consists of bone loss and can be more challenging to treat. The majority of concerns I see trace back to plaque retention, looming repairs that catch particles, or missed out on maintenance visits.

Routine oral cleansing still matters. Hygienists utilize tools designed for implants, and they look for blood loss, pocket depth, and movement. In your home, a soft brush and low‑abrasive tooth paste protect the gum seal. Interdental brushes sized properly for the implant site clean far better than floss in most cases. Water flossers assist under bridges and full arch prostheses. Night guards safeguard job from clenching forces. Costs, insurance coverage, and the business economics of doing it once

The most usual surprise is that the implant cost is not a single line thing. There is the medical placement, any type of grafting, the joint, and the crown. In several markets, an uncomplicated solitary implant with crown can range from the reduced four figures to well over 5 thousand dollars. Grafting or advanced prosthetics contribute to that. Dental insurance may add to sections of the crown or abutment, and periodically to surgery, however few strategies cover the whole process.

I motivate people to compare apples to apples. Ask for an extensive price quote that includes every most likely component, as opposed to a teaser for the dental implant just. If funding issues, several oral center teams provide staged payments lined up with milestones. Investing more for exact planning and high quality materials frequently saves retreatment later. A fell short bargain implant prices greater than a well‑executed strategy done once.

Aesthetic factors to consider that divide excellent from great

Front teeth are ruthless. The midline, the incisal edge setting, the cervical contours, and the papilla fill between teeth all need focus. Slim biotype gum tissues, a high smile line, or scalloped gingiva make the work much more requiring. In these situations, a cosmetic dental expert who teams up with a periodontist can fine‑tune soft cells, often with connective tissue grafting, to thicken the periodontal and conceal equipment. Provisionals end up being devices, not placeholders. We shape them to train the tissue, after that move that shape to the final.

Even in the back, bite forces and clearance guide style. A shallow overbite or restricted opening might restrict how high we can build the crown without creating disturbances. Splinting surrounding implants with a bridge can spread out lots when bone top quality is suspicious. There is no single recipe. Experience shows in the tiny compromises chosen for the lengthy game.

When implants are not the best choice

Not every client must have a dental implant. Extreme medical concession, restricted finances, or the need for a quick remedy prior to a significant life event can steer us to fixed bridges or removable partials. A well‑made bridge can last a decade or even more, and a removable choice can support eating while an individual saves for implants. Emergency dental care often requires triage. If you fractured a front tooth on a weekend, emergency dental services can support the website, fabricate a temporary, and schedule definitive implant preparing for when swelling solves. The trick is to keep choices open. Overaggressive improving of surrounding teeth or uncontrolled infection can close doors that would otherwise remain open.

Single tooth, multiple teeth, or complete arch

Implant dental care ranges. One implant and crown is the easiest course. For three missing out on teeth in a row, 2 implants can sustain a three‑unit bridge, preventing a third implant and streamlining health. In edentulous jaws, full arch services range from two implants with locator accessories for a snap‑on overdenture to 4 or even more implants supporting a repaired bridge. The fixed choice feels most like natural teeth however costs more and needs solid bone or well‑planned grafting. Overdentures boost stability and chewing at a reduced fee, though they still appear for cleaning.

Patients typically ask what they can eat with an overdenture versus a fixed bridge. With snap‑on overdentures, assume apples cut as opposed to whole apples bitten front and facility. With a dealt with bridge supported by four to six implants, chewing strategies natural function for most foods, though tough seeds or ice remain a negative idea.

Materials, steels, and holistic considerations

Patients who favor metal‑reduced or metal‑free remedies usually inquire about zirconia implants. Zirconia can be an alternative for those sensitive to nickel or with a strong preference against titanium. It is stiff and biocompatible, yet it has less long‑term information and is much less forgiving during placement. The joint and crown materials matter as much as the implant itself when it pertains to steel direct exposure in slim cells. Risk administration: what can fail and how we prevent it

Every surgical treatment carries threat. Nerve injury in the lower jaw triggers tingling or tingling if the dental implant impinges the nerve canal. Appropriate CBCT preparation and safety margins avoid this. In the upper jaw, a misplaced dental implant can attack the sinus. Once again, 3D preparation and sinus elevation strategies lower the risk. Infection appears as discomfort, swelling, or drainage, most often managed with neighborhood debridement and antibiotics. Peri‑implantitis years later has a tendency to comply with bad health or ill‑fitting remediations. Early detection is our buddy. Attack pressures matter as well. An evening guard for clenchers shields the bone‑implant user interface and minimizes porcelain fractures.

I have removed falling short implants that were put too far facially in the front, leaving gray shine‑through at the gum tissue line. Replacing them called for grafting and months of healing. That experience is why I emphasize prosthetic planning prior to a solitary drill runs. Beginning with the end in mind prevents a lot of the frustrations we see on second opinions.

An individual story that connects it together

A client in her mid‑40s can be found in with a fractured upper side incisor after a bike autumn. She had a high smile line and slim, scalloped gum tissues. We removed the tooth the exact same day, put a small bone graft, and bound a conservative resin bridge to the nearby teeth as an interim. After 10 weeks, we put a slim dental implant a little palatal to protect the facial bone. Primary stability was outstanding, so we provided a screw‑retained provisional that stayed clear of get in touch with in bite and allowed us to form the development account. Over the following 2 months, we adjusted the provisionary twice to coax the papilla to load. Final scanning recorded the trained cells, and the laboratory made a custom zirconia joint and layered ceramic crown. She returned a year later with steady cells and no shade mismatch even under brilliant workplace lights. The success did not rest on a magic dental implant brand name. It came from appreciating cells biology, managing pressures, and sequencing actions with discipline.

What living with implants seems like after the honeymoon

Once healed, implants fade into the history. You comb and clean the location as part of your typical routine. Hygienists will certainly penetrate around implants delicately. You could see that floss does not snap like it does around natural teeth, which is why a tiny interdental brush usually ends up being the go‑to. If you clinch, you will likely use a guard during the night. Preventing trauma or inadequate hygiene, a well‑integrated dental implant can offer for decades. Crowns might require substitute after years due to porcelain wear or altering gum tissue lines, much like natural tooth crowns.
